Overview

The EVAL-ADA4870EBZ evaluation board provides a platform for testing the ADA4870, a unity-gain stable, high-speed current feedback amplifier. The device delivers up to 1 A of output current and features a 2500 V/μs slew rate with a maximum 40 V supply. This document details the 6-layer board construction, power supply decoupling requirements, and input/output interfacing using SMA connectors. It covers configuration for single or dual supply operation, thermal management strategies including heat sink application via an exposed copper plane, and the use of integrated features such as short-circuit protection, shutdown mode, and thermal monitoring/short-circuit flags.

Use Cases

  • OLED/AMOLED panel driver
  • Base transceiver station (BTS) envelope tracking
  • Power field effect transistor (FET) driver
  • Ultrasound
  • Piezoelectric driver
  • PIN diode driver
  • Waveform generation
  • Automatic test equipment (ATE)
